Comprehensive Overview of the Apple iPhone XS
On September 12, 2018, Apple unveiled three premium smartphones: the iPhone XS, XS Max, and XR. Although the XR is designed as a more affordable option, the XS and XS Max attracted most of the spotlight.
Discover the main features and specifications of the iPhone XS below.
Stunning Super Retina Display
If you prefer a larger screen, the iPhone XS is perfect. It features a custom OLED Super Retina display providing exceptional picture clarity. The iPhone XS sports a 5.8-inch screen, while the XS Max offers a massive 6.5-inch display—the largest ever on an iPhone.
Plus, its HDR display delivers industry-leading color fidelity, deep blacks, and impressive brightness, contrast, and vibrancy.
High-Quality Photography with Advanced Camera System
The dual-camera setup on the iPhone XS employs cutting-edge technology and innovative features for photography. It integrates Neural Engine, ISP, and advanced algorithms for capturing excellent photos and videos.
Smart HDR technology enhances highlight detail and color richness, resulting in crisp, vibrant images. Users can also adjust depth of field and background blur for stunning selfie portraits.
Secure Unlocking with Face ID
Face ID provides a quick and secure way to unlock your device. Utilizing machine learning and adaptive recognition, Face ID accurately identifies you even with minor appearance changes like sunglasses or hats. It uses the TrueDepth camera system and Secure Enclave to protect your data, allowing seamless access to your phone and apps.
Powerful Performance with A12 Bionic Chip
The iPhone XS and XS Max are equipped with the A12 Bionic chip, the most advanced processor in smartphones at the time. Its Neural Engine delivers faster and more efficient performance. Thanks to real-time machine learning, it boosts gaming, augmented reality, and multimedia processing, offering exceptional speed, efficiency, and smart capabilities.
